Ticket CAL-889: Duplicate events after two-way sync between Ferngate Calendar and the Olwyn planner.

Steps:
1. Create an event in Ferngate titled "Standup".
2. Trigger manual sync from the Olwyn side.
3. Edit the event in Olwyn, then sync again.

Result: the event duplicates with conflicting times. Verify against staging using the shared sync account; its bearer token is:

login token, yajeg-fawif: eyJhbGciOiJIUzI1NiIsInR5cCI6IkpXVCJ9.eyJzdWIiOiIEdPQYnZXaZIn0.HSRTnYZBx0Qc

# Heads-up for the security review: the Lumberwax client below talks to our
# ledger store, which is partitioned by month. Each monthly partition gets its
# own retention policy, so queries that span year boundaries fan out across
# partitions — nothing scary, just slower. We never drop a partition until the
# archiver in Brindleford confirms the snapshot landed. The client needs write
# access to the current month's partition only, nothing historical. It
# authenticates against the partition router with the key below.

API key for kafof-tafof: vxb23-buZrupZO6NubHIWdkRnXUV5

**Action item: cap QueueRider scale-up velocity (owner: Tomas)**

Short version for the release notes: the QueueRider autoscaler saw a depth spike during the Brindlemoor launch and doubled the fleet three times in four minutes, which blew past our budget guardrail. We're adding a velocity cap and a cooldown so it scales up briskly but not recklessly. Please hold the next release until these land. The new constants are below.

constants for kaduf-hadup:
QUOTAS = {
    "zorath": 2,
    "ralael": 5,
}